Midway Colony is a locality in Pondera County, Montana, United States. It is a small community with a population of 26. The population density is 22.0 people per km². Midway Colony is located at 48.0678°N, 111.9954°W. It observes the Mountain Time (America/Denver) timezone. ZIP code: 59416.

It lies 50.8 miles north-west of Great Falls, MT (from Great Falls, MT: bearing 321°T), and is situated 7.4 miles south-south-west of Conrad.
